Background: Yanagita Shunji was born a year after the discovery on Mars to Nakagome & Yamaha. They both were scientists who were trying to extract any remaining technologies from the ruins. That was why Yanagita was born on Lowell City. Once the Alliance had no more use for the scientists, they moved back to Japan and began working for them more often. Yamaha became a recruiter for the Alliance's science department to care for her only child while Nakagome directly worked for the Alliance. Nakagome was one of the scientists that studied the Charon Relay when it was discovered to reactive it. However, Yanagita barely remembered his childhood expected on the day that the First Contact happened.

Nakagome had been working with the Alliance to active any deactivated relays that they found. However, they met resistance when reactivating Relay 314. The aliens, which were the turians, opened fire on the fleet and destroyed all but one starship. Unfortunately, Nakagome wasn't on the lone starship and perished. Yanagita and Yamaha did not hear about the attack until the lone ship returned and learned of Nakagome's fate. Heartbroken and angry, she developed a hatred for aliens, especially turians and wanted the Alliance to keep fighting them after Shanxi fell. While, Yanagita was heartbroken over his father's sudden death, but he never truly understood what happened until he was older.

Yanagita struggled without his father during his time in middle and high school while his mother found comfort with Terra Firma, an anti-alien political party. Yamaha soon became a key speaker for the party and attended rallies to spread Terra Firma's message. She often got into arguments about alien influences on humanity with protesters; however, that didn't bother Yanagita until he got into high school. In high school, students quickly learned about his mother and assumed he had the same beliefs. Thus, he had to deal with bullying and mocking from everyone. It wasn't until his last year in high school that he wanted to prove everyone wrong.

In order to do that, he had to confront his own mother while she was giving her usual speech on the ninth anniversary of the First Contract War. Yamaha was stunned and embarrassed that her own son would proclaim his support of aliens and say it on the anniversary of Nakagome's death. As if it wasn't enough, a picture of Yanagita kissing a turian went viral days after the speech. It was such a big scandal that Terra Firma denounced Yamaha and discredited her as a member. She never forgave Yanagita for dishonoring the family name and ruining her only source of happiness. When he turned eighteen and finished school, she kicked him out and told him to never visit.

With nowhere to go, Yanagita went to an Alliance recruiter to join. He got basic training before being placed in a division apart of the Alliance Engineering Corp. His division was responsible for maintaining defenses of colonies located in the Skyllian Verge against pirates and slavers. Whenever he was on military leave, he attended college in Elysium to get a degree in electrical engineering. Thankfully, Yanagita wasn't on Elysium when it came under attack during the Skyllian Blitz. The attack made him angry towards the pirates and wanted to fight back. And when he heard of the upcoming battle on Torfan, he requested transform to the 103rd Marine Division. The chain of command approved the transform and Yanagita left for Torfan.

The Battle of Torfan was a bloodbath for the Alliance while a massacre for the pirates on the moon. Hundreds of Alliance soldiers were killed during the push towards the base. And thousands got injured, including Yanagita, who had shrapnel in his legs due to an explosion. It was his first serious injury that he got during his time in the Alliance. He never regretted the decision to join the Marine Division but it was a wake up call. Once he got his degree, he decided to leave the Alliance and move into the Citadel. However, civilian life was difficult for Yanagita to get back. The Citadel was too peaceful for a military man, like Yanagita, to spend his remaining life. And he didn't have many friends in the Citadel until he met Sertius Quintis. Quintis was a C-Sec officer that met with Yanagita during his break.

Both Quintis and Yanagita were military men at a point in their life and went to the Citadel to retire; but, Quintis joined C-Sec to keep himself busy. After some convincing, Yanagita applied to the C-Sec's Network Division. It wasn't as fun as being part of the Patrol Division, but he knew that his skill would be best suited to deal with E-Crimes. For three years, he did his job for the Network Division to the best of his abilities without question. His superiors were impressed with Yanagita and gave him pay raises. And Quintis became a great friend to Yanagita. Life was comfortable enough for Yanagita until the Citadel was under attack.

Yanagita volunteered his assistance to the Patrol Division given his time in the Alliance. His superiors accepted the request and sent him to temporary join Quintis' unit. Both Yanagita and Quintis were tasked with escorting citizens to one of many safety zones established by C-Sec. The situation was getting better with the arrival of the Alliance fleet and the destruction of the key starship. Until pieces of it began to crash down on the station. One of the pieces from the massive starship crash landed onto the safety zone that Yanagita and Quintis were in. They were trapped under rubble for hours until C-Sec finally got them out and transported to a local hospital. Yanagita' left leg had to be amputated due to it being seriously inflected, while Quintis lost both of his legs. However, both men got free prosthetics because of their actions during the attack.

About a year after the battle, Yanagita learned about the Andromeda Initiative while reading chat logs of a weapons dealer. He found out that the Initiative was planning on leaving for an entirely new galaxy. It sounded more exciting than working at a desk and he missed his time in the Alliance. Then he told Quintis about the Initiative, who was doubtful about the whole thing. He didn't believe that the technology was possible to travel to another galaxy. However, Yanagita applied anywhere despite Quintis' warnings. His Alliance background and engineering skills . Then, he tried to convince Quintis to also apply for the Initiative. The turian couldn't stand leaving behind Yanagita and applied.

Next thing they knew, both men were accepted onto the Initiative and quit their jobs at C-Sec. Quintis got to say goodbye to his family in Palaven while Yanagita went to Earth, hoping to see his mother one last time. Sadly, Yamaha didn't want anything to do with her son; instead, he wrote a letter as a way of moving forward with his new life in a new galaxy. Both friends went on board the Nexus to begin their six hundred rest. Once they were awakened, everything that they had hoped for came crashing down. Then, Quintis was banished for his role in the Nexus Uprising while Yanagita was considering following in his friend's footsteps. That was before the Ark Hyperion arrived and quickly joined the APEX program.

Even known his close friend isn't with him, Yanagita knew that he needed to move forward.

There were several people with weapons and explosions gathering at a hidden location somewhere in the heart of Alice Springs, the capital of the Outback. It was under constant attacks during Omnic Crisis causing death and destruction for everyone. The locals were extremely offended when their government signed a peace treaty with the omnics. As a result, their Omnium was spared destruction and (if it wasn’t already an insult) granted them more land to use. However, the government seemed to forget about the people already living on the land. They had to bring the military to force everyone within the land to leave since it now ‘belonged to the omnics.’ Mako Rutledge and everyone else remembered the day when their government chose the machines over their own people.

Now, it was time to fight back against the machines. That was when they formed the Australian Liberation Front, an organization with the goal of ridding the omnics. Several political parties and pro-omnic organizations denounced the Front. But, that didn’t stop them for planning their attack on the Omnium. If the government wasn’t going to do anything about the problem, it was up to the people to solve it. Rutledge came up with the plan to attack the Omnum to send a message that the Outback was tired of omnics. Everyone that volunteered to fight against the omnics had arrived at the location going over the plan.

Mako Rutledge arrived with the detailed map of the Omnum and more explosions for the attack. The explosions were needed to break into the Omnum and attack its fusion core. Soon enough, the group left to follow the plan. However, the second explosion had unseen consequences for the whole Outback. Both the fusion core and the Omnum were unintentionally destroyed. The sudden explosion killed most of the volunteer group that were either trapped inside or escaping the explosion. Mako Rutledge and several others were the remaining survivors. Following the explosion, the entire Outback was irradiated, and the Australian government decided to abandon everyone within the Outback due to the radiation.

The group quickly blamed Rutledge and left him for dead in the ruins of the Omnum. That was the day when Mako Rutledge died. Wearing a gas mask and riding a homemade chopper, he became a wanderer for a long time. His humanity forgotten. His face forever hidden by a gas mask. Roadhog was born and Mako Rutledge was dead for good.

Now, Roadhog is surviving his personal hell.





Roadhog reassembled his homemade shotgun, that he made years ago, since there wasn’t nothing else to do. Plus, it was way better than thinking about Mako. When he was about to dismantle it again, someone knocked on the door. He got up and opened the door to find one of the Queen’s personal guards at the door.

“The Queen requests your presence at once.” the guard said.

Roadhog reached for his shotgun on the desk and walked passed the guard. “Fine.” he responded as he walked pass the guard. Junkertown represented everything that went wrong after the Omnum explosion and Roadhog hated it. He approached the Palace and entered it as he passed by a line of people waiting to see the ‘beloved’ Queen. The crowd began to shout at Roadhog while a guard let him in. The Queen looked tired as she listened to a merchant talking about what he heard and saw nearby Marla. Then, she saw Roadhog and turned towards the merchant.

“Thank you for sharing this information with me. As promised, your payment will be given to you by a guard.” she said towards the merchant while waving at a guard to get them out. The guard guided the merchant out of the throne room as Roadhog approached the Queen.

“Good, you have made it.” she stated, “I have a very important bounty for you. Walk with me.” Both the Queen and Roadhog exited out of the throne room and walked up the stairs. Roadhog hated stairs because it made his breathing problem worse. The climb up towards the Queen’s room only took a minute, but Roadhog was already breathing. Meanwhile, the Queen offered the bounty hunter a drink from her personal stash of alcoholic drinks (many of them were from outside the Outback). Roadhog turned her offer down; however, that didn’t stop the Queen from making herself a drink.

“The only reason why you are standing beside me is because I have no other options left. Your new target is the most important person in the Outback. Hell, you might have heard of him. My scouts even had to make a file on the fucker, which is here for you to keep.” the Queen said as she put a glass of whiskey on the folder while she made another glass for herself. Roadhog walked towards the folder and picked it up while moving the glass to the other side of the dresser. He didn’t like the taste of whiskey for some reason. He opened up the folder and saw a picture of his target with a name below it: ‘Junkrat.’”

“’That’s the fucker who’s been killing everyone bold enough to attack him. Thanks to the merchant, we finally got a location. Once you have cornered the little rat, bring him back here alive. He isn’t any good dead. You will be paid very well enough for the trouble. The folder contains enough information about the rat for you to do your job well.” the Queen spoke to Roadhog while she began to drink his glass. Then, she looked at the door and pointed to it. “Now, do your time and get him.”

After a few minutes of walking, Roadhog had returned to his room and placed the file on the desk. He had read enough to know that it was going to be a difficult task. He remembered hearing the name about a week ago while doing a job at a bar. Apparently, he and other Junkers were searching the Omnum for parts when Junkrat found a treasure. He killed everyone at the Omnum and fled the scene with the treasure; however, he spilled the beans about the treasure. Now, everyone in the Outback wants the location of the treasure and Junkrat is on the run. Sooner or later, the rat will be cornered by Roadhog. Roadhog gathered the remaining supplies from the room before hopping on his chopper and leaving Junkertown. He was glad to leave it.

Junkrat was last spotted in the small town of Marla, which was a hub for tourists before the Omnum explosion. The sun was going down when Roadhog finally arrived at the abandoned town. It seemed that no-one had been there in years, but he had to be sure that Junkrat wasn’t hiding. He approached the doors and walked inside to begin his hunt for the rat.
